色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

css兼容正常模式

榮姿康2年前13瀏覽0評論

在網(wǎng)頁的開發(fā)中,css樣式的兼容性一直是一個非常棘手的問題。由于不同瀏覽器的內(nèi)核實現(xiàn)方式不一樣,很多時候同樣一份樣式表,在不同的瀏覽器上顯示的效果卻大相徑庭。為了解決這個問題,我們需要了解正常模式的概念,從而對css樣式的兼容性進行更有效的處理。

首先,我們需要了解正常模式的概念。正常模式是瀏覽器的默認模式,也是所有網(wǎng)頁元素的初始狀態(tài)。在正常模式中,文檔的寬度指的是內(nèi)容區(qū)域的寬度,不包括內(nèi)邊距、邊框和外邊距的寬度。另外,元素的高度也會受到行框的影響,行框會撐開元素的高度。

/* 正常模式下的樣式 */
div {
width: 300px;
height: auto;
padding: 10px;
border: 1px solid #ccc;
margin: 10px auto;
}

可以看到,在正常模式下,元素的寬度和高度都需要根據(jù)內(nèi)容來自適應(yīng),同時內(nèi)邊距、邊框和外邊距也會對元素的尺寸產(chǎn)生影響。但是,在不同瀏覽器中,對于正常模式的實現(xiàn)并不完全一致,這就導(dǎo)致了我們在開發(fā)中需要對不同的瀏覽器進行兼容性處理。

為了解決這個問題,我們可以使用隱藏doctype、使用標準的doctype以及重置css樣式等方法來實現(xiàn)。首先,我們可以將正常模式下的doctype隱藏掉,這樣瀏覽器就會以標準模式來解析頁面。其次,我們可以使用標準的doctype,從而使瀏覽器以標準模式來解析頁面。最后,我們可以使用重置css樣式的方法,將所有元素的樣式都統(tǒng)一成相同的值,從而消除不同瀏覽器的差異。

/* 重置css樣式 */
* {
margin: 0;
padding: 0;
border: 0;
}

綜上所述,css樣式的兼容性問題一直是網(wǎng)頁開發(fā)中的難點。但是,通過了解正常模式的概念,并采取相應(yīng)的兼容性處理措施,我們可以更有效地解決這個問題,從而為網(wǎng)頁提供更好的兼容性和可用性。